Pin Descriptions
NAME
TYPE
DESCRIPTION
POWER SUPPLY
VCCC
-
Positive Device Core Power Supply Voltage, 1.8V ±0.18V.
VCCIO
-
Positive Device Input/Output Power Supply Voltage, 3.3V ±0.165V.
GND
-
Common Ground, 0V
MICROPROCESSOR INTERFACE AND CONTROL
CLK
I
Input Clock. Rising edge drives all of the devices synchronous operations, except feedback capture.
RESET
I
Reset. (Active Low). Asserting reset will clear all configuration registers to their default values, reset all internal
states, and halt all processing.
P<15:0>
I/O
16-bit bi-directional data bus that operates with A<5:0>, CS, RD, and WR to write to and read from the devices
internal control registers. When the host system asserts CS and RD simultaneously, P<15:0> is an output bus,
under all other conditions, it is an input bus. Bit 15 is the MSB.
